Surprising Traditions You'll Love
  • It’s not just one day! Lunar New Year celebrations typically last 15 days, ending with the Lantern Festival.
  • Red means luck. Red envelopes (called hóngbāo in China, Otoshidama in Japan, bao lì xì in Vietnam, and sebaedon in Korea) are filled with money to symbolize good fortune and ward off evil spirits.
  • Each year has an animal and an element. 2026 is the Year of the Horse, associated with energy, strength, and independence.
  • Fireworks have a purpose. They’re believed to scare away the mythical beast Nian and welcome luck for the year ahead.
